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k mendeskripsikan hubungan karakter bertubuh kecil, si Kelingking dengan karakter lain, alur, dan latar serta peran sinergi mereka dalam pembangunan tema. Demi mencapai hal tersebut, digunakan metode penelitian kualitatif. Data yang digunakan berupa kata, frasa, kalimat, dan paragraf. Adapun sumber data berupa cerita rakyat “Si Kalingkiang” yang terdapat dalam buku edisi teks berjudul Cerita Rakyat Minangkabau (2001) karya Edwar Djamaris yang diterbitkan oleh Pusat Bahasa Departemen Pendidikan Nasional. Teknik pengumpulan data dilakukan melalui studi pustaka dengan metode baca-catat. Analisis data dilakukan dengan mengamati hubungan antardata dan antarkelompok data menggunakan Teori Fiksi Robert Stanton. Data dan kelompok data itu mencakup: 1) fakta-fakta cerita dan 2) cara pengorganisasian fakta-fakta tersebut. Sementara itu, hal yang terbentuk dari hubungan antardata dan kelompok data itu adalah tema cerita.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an bahwa karakter bertubuh kecil, si Kelingking, berperan dalam pembentukan karakter lain, alur, dan latar, begitu pula sebaliknya. Demikian pula alur atas latar, dan sebaliknya. Kesalingterhubungan ini melahirkan tema cerita “Si Kalingkiang”, yaitu kesetaraan derajat dalam kondisi manusia yang beraneka ragam. To achieve this, a qualitative research method was used. The data used were words, phrases, sentences, and paragraphs. The data source was the folk tale “Si Kalingkiang” found in the text edition of the book entitled Cerita Rakyat Minangkabau (2001) by Edwar Djamaris, published by the Language Center of the Ministry of National Education. Data collection techniques were carried out through a literature study using the read-and-note method. Data analysis was carried out by observing the relationship between data and data groups using Robert Stanton's Fiction Theory. The data and data groups included: 1) story facts and 2) the way these facts were organized. Meanwhile, the theme of the story was formed from the relationships between the data and data groups. The results of the study showed that the small character, Si Kelingking, played a role in the formation of other characters, the plot, and the setting, and vice versa. Similarly, the plot influenced the setting, and vice versa. This interconnection gives rise to the story theme of “Si Kalingkiang,” namely, equality of status in diverse human conditions. The results of this study can form the basis for further research on universal basic structures that operate according to the cultural logic of the society that created them
